Join Our Universal Mental Health Screening Professional Learning Community (PLC)
Via coaching, professional development, and technical assistance, districts and schools can successfully implement and sustain universal mental health screening initiatives.
PLC Objectives
Facilitate Targeted Professional Development: Equip school mental health (SMH) teams with a clear understanding of the core principles and best practices for universal mental health screening.
Provide Flexible Coaching Support: Offer both on-demand and scheduled coaching to guide SMH teams in designing and scaling screening initiatives—from pilot programs to full population-level implementation.
Develop and Share Practical Resources: Create and disseminate tools that streamline implementation, minimize workload for teams, and remove barriers to universal screening success.
Collaborate with District Leadership for Custom Solutions: Partner with district leaders to tailor screening approaches, including family engagement strategies such as parent/guardian communication and informational events, to foster community support and buy-in.
PLC Deliverables
Parent/Guardian Communication Templates: Ready-to-use materials for informing families about screening initiatives.
Informed Consents and Opt-Out Forms: Customizable documents to ensure compliance and transparency with stakeholders.
Overview of Universal Mental Health Screening Tools: A comprehensive introduction to a variety of evidence-based tools.
Web-Based Screening Tools and Data Tracking Resources: Optional digital platforms and templates for efficient implementation and monitoring.
Response Plans Based on Screening Results: Actionable strategies tailored to address findings and support student needs.
Supports & Services
Foundational Professional Development: Comprehensive training to equip educators with a deep understanding of the key components of a universal mental health screening system.
Ongoing Coaching and Technical Assistance: Continuous support to help schools and districts effectively scale and sustain screening practices.
Implementation Support with Continuous Quality Improvement: Guidance to integrate universal screening seamlessly, ensuring processes are refined and outcomes are maximized over time.
PLC Implementation Timeline
Kick-Off Professional Development: A 2-hour interactive session scheduled at the start of each cohort to set the foundation for universal screening practices.
Monthly Coaching and Technical Assistance: One-hour virtual meetings held monthly, providing ongoing support and guidance for a duration of 10 months.
Individualized Coaching Sessions: Flexible, on-demand 30-minute sessions tailored to address specific needs or challenges in implementation.
Achieve Full Implementation: Scaled universal screening successfully expanded to the desired population within one year of cohort participation.
